What Ive Learned


As some of you may know, on February 14th I found my house with no water due to the pipes being frozen outside. After efforts the next day and the following Monday, I have learned that we are just waiting and seeing if they thaw on their own and everything will hopefully turn back to normal. However, in the mean time I have to connect two hoses between my house and the house next door. To make what could be a really long story short, at times it also means that I have to unthaw, the neighbors outside spicket in order for the water to come out. After three days I have learned a process that works better. I have also learned that when it is really cold you have to run water in the faucet between rinse cycles on the washing machine or the hose will freeze up. I could go on with all the things that I have learned this winter, but I wont. However, I am reminded that running water is a convenience, that I hope not to live with out in the future. It reminds me how much we, or should I say I, take for granted on a daily basis. We just expect that when we flip the light switch the light will come, or when we turn the faucet on that water will come out. The list could go on and on. This has reminded to take time out of my day and to truly thank God for all with which I am blessed (and thankful that I am alive in this time period). What are you thankful for? How often do you spend time giving thanks to God? I encourage us all to be intentional this Lenten season in our prayer of thanksgiving, for we truly are a blessed people. ~Pastor Cory

Lent Join us Sunday evenings at 6:00 for Bread for the Journey. This is our Lenten theme for our joint worship services with the Archer Reformed Church. Each week, we will experience a different kind of bread. You wont want to miss this multi-sensory worship experience. March 9, 23, April 6 at Archer UMC March 16, 30, April 13, at Archer Reformed Church
